Northrop Grumman’s Aeronautics Systems Sector is seeking a Mission Assurance Manager 2 for our TACAMO program. This leadership role will be located in Melbourne, FL.
Roles and Responsibilities:
Serve in a dual role as Functional Homeroom Quality Engineering Manager for the TACAMO QE/QA team and as a program quality lead.
Partner with Functional Homeroom and Program Quality leadership to:
Understand and prioritize program needs and requirements
Translate needs into clear quality objectives, resource plans, and actions
Ensure timely, efficient execution and regularly communicate status, risks, and mitigations
Lead professional development for Quality Engineering team members by:
Defining growth plans and identifying training/certification opportunities
Providing mentoring, coaching, and on-the-job training
Promoting a learning culture, knowledge sharing, continuous improvement, and career progression
Plan and provide mission assurance resources (people/skills, tools, services, processes) to:
Represent quality engineering and analyst disciplines effectively
Proactively align staffing and capabilities with program demands
Create an inclusive, high‑performance work environment by:
Connecting team efforts to company, sector, and program goals
Fostering mutual respect, trust, and open communication
Leveraging diverse perspectives and encouraging collaboration, empowerment, and accountability
Demonstrate agility in responding to changing business needs by:
Communicating effectively across cross‑functional teams
Enabling team members to contribute their expertise
Prepare, analyze, and present data‑driven briefings to senior company and customer (USG/DCMA) leadership on quality issues, trends, risks, and performance, and provide recommendations to support decisions.
Drive effective Root Cause and Corrective Actions (RCCA) by:
Defining objectives, engaging stakeholders, and driving implementation of new processes and tools
Ensure Quality/Mission Assurance, Manufacturing, and Engineering processes:
Align with applicable industry, regulatory, and customer standards (e.g., PrOP, AS9100, ISO9001, 8210.1C)
Are maintained, executed, and monitored through audits and assessments
Support program planning and execution by:
Developing and tailoring quality processes, metrics, and tools for each program phase
Ensuring alignment with customer and contractual requirements
Proactively assessing quality trends/risks and integrating mitigation into plans and daily execution
Deliver robust Quality Management System audit capabilities, including planning, execution, reporting, and follow‑up to:
Identify and document deficiencies
Drive timely corrective and preventive actions
Participate in budget development, pricing/estimating, and cost performance to support Earned Value Management (EVM) targets; obtain CAM certification to manage cost, schedule, and technical performance for assigned control accounts.
Manage hiring and onboarding by:
Defining clear role requirements
Partnering with stakeholders to select candidates aligned to team and program needs
Basic Qualifications:
• STEM degree: Bachelor’s degree with a minimum of 9 years of experience, Master’s degree with a minimum of 7 years of experience, or PhD degree with a minimum of 3 years of experience) with experience in Aircraft, Aerospace or Manufacturing Industries in a Quality Environment.
• 5 or more years of Leadership/Supervisory experience.
• Experience with Engineering, Manufacturing, Change Management and Program Integration.
• Quality Assurance leadership experience with enforcement of AS9100 standards.
• Fluent in process improvement (Agile, Lean, Six Sigma and Root Cause Analysis).
• Ability to navigate, perform and train nonconforming material processes per AS9102.
• Must have the ability to work flexible shift schedules, to include weekend shifts when needed.
• Active DoD Secret Clearance with the ability to obtain DOD Top Secret Clearance and the ability to obtain Special Program Access
